Table I.

The dynamic behavior of TJ components involved in CK2-mediated epithelial barrier regulation

 Epithelium Pharmacological CK2 inhibition Mobile fraction (%) 
Occludin Wild type  68 ± 3 
 Wild type √ 52 ± 5a 
 CK2 knockdown  53 ± 2a 
 CK2 knockdown √ 48 ± 2a 
 ZO-1 knockdown  67 ± 8 
 In vivo  57 ± 2 
 In vivo √ 39 ± 1a 
T404D/S408D Occludin knockdown  68 ± 4 
 Occludin knockdown √ 69 ± 6 
T404A/S408A Occludin knockdown  52 ± 3a 
 Occludin knockdown √ 50 ± 3a 
T404A Occludin knockdown  68 ± 8 
 Occludin knockdown √ 45 ± 4a 
S408A Occludin knockdown  49 ± 3a 
 Occludin knockdown √ 48 ± 7a 
 ZO-1 knockdown  70 ± 1 
S408D Occludin knockdown  69 ± 3 
 Occludin knockdown √ 72 ± 3 
 ZO-1 knockdown  66 ± 9 
Claudin-1 Occludin knockdown  36 ± 2 
 Occludin knockdown/wild-type occludin expression  37 ± 1 
 Occludin knockdown/S408D occludin expression  35 ± 4 
 Occludin knockdown/S408A occludin expression  57 ± 3a 
Claudin-2 Wild type  33 ± 3 
 Occludin knockdown  33 ± 3 
 Occludin knockdown/wild-type occludin expression  31 ± 5 
 Occludin knockdown/S408D occludin expression  25 ± 6 
 Occludin knockdown/S408A occludin expression  51 ± 2a 
 Wild type √ 51 ± 5 
 Occludin knockdown √ 27 ± 1 
 ZO-1 knockdown √ 32 ± 2 
 ZO-1 knockdown/ZO-1 expression  35 ± 6 
 ZO-1 knockdown/ZO-1 expression √ 54 ± 4a 
 ZO-1 knockdown/ZO-1 ΔPDZ1 expression  35 ± 4 
 ZO-1 knockdown/ZO-1 ΔPDZ1 expression √ 28 ± 4 
 ZO-1 knockdown/ZO-1 ΔU5-Guk expression  33 ± 5 
 ZO-1 knockdown/ZO-1 ΔU5-Guk expression √ 32 ± 3 
ZO-1 Wild type  48 ± 3 
 Wild type √ 60 ± 4a 
 Occludin knockdown  46 ± 4 
 Occludin knockdown √ 45 ± 4 
 Occludin knockdown/wild-type occludin expression  45 ± 4 
 Occludin knockdown/S408D occludin expression  43 ± 4 
 Occludin knockdown/S408A occludin expression  61 ± 4a 
 Wild-type/large area FRAP (center)  51 ± 4 
 Wild-type/large area FRAP (edge)  50 ± 5 
 Wild-type/large area FRAP (center) √ 46 ± 1 
 Wild-type/large area FRAP (edge) √ 58 ± 4a
